Antique Oriental Rugs: The Quiet Luxury of a Life Well-Lived
Antique Oriental rugs were never meant to be “trendy.” They were born from necessity, ritual, and pride—woven as dowries, as architectural warmth against stone floors, and as personal signatures in wool and dye. From the grand Persian workshops that served sophisticated urban tastes to village looms where bold geometry carried regional identity, these rugs have always been more than décor. They are cultural documents—written in palmettes, vine scrolls, medallions, and border systems that frame a room the way good millwork frames a wall.
What makes an antique Oriental rug feel so immediately elevated is its patina: that softened sheen that only time, footsteps, and years of light can create. Colors settle into themselves—rust becomes ember, ivory warms to parchment, indigo deepens into navy ink. Even when patterns are dense, the overall effect can read surprisingly calm, because the palette has matured. In a modern interior, that maturity is the magic: an antique rug brings instant context to clean-lined furniture, warms minimalist architecture, and makes new materials feel grounded.

If you love the legendary decorating power of Sultanabad rugs, this palace-scale antique delivers the full experience: a stately, allover field that feels continuous and architectural, with stylized blossoms and vine latticework that create rhythm across the entire surface. Warm gray and brick red keep it grounded, while touches of blue and ivory add dimension—like a beautifully aged fresco that still has its color.
Designers reach for oversized Sultanabads because they unify. Instead of a single medallion dictating the room’s focus, an allover pattern supports multiple furniture groupings, making it ideal for open-plan living, great rooms, and larger dining spaces. This rug also plays exceptionally well with layered neutrals: creamy walls, greige upholstery, and natural wood tones. The antique finish adds softness and credibility—your space feels instantly “collected,” even if the furniture is brand new.
